HC Deb 12 March 1990 vol 169 c124W
30. Mr. David Marshall

To ask the Secretary of State for Transport what is the current position on the aviation bilateral discussions between the United Kingdom and the United States of America; and if he will make a statement.

Mr. Parkinson

We met in Washington on 11 January. We discussed a variety of topics. Prominent were the prospects for liberalising the United Kingdom-United States aviation market, and arrangements for new United States airline services to regional airports. These discussions are now being carried forward. Indeed, I have spoken to Mr. Skinner in the past week.
